My current guess.

I found this, posted by an engineer on the Bitwarden community site. I would say that it describes much or all of my problem. It does not mention Chrome as far as I can tell. It does mention Firefox (in GitHub link)

"Unfortunately, this delay is also creating the issues with passkeys in Safari that are being expressed in this thread. In effect, the extension is not able to inject the script early enough for Safari to parse and run it before a given website makes a call to the Webauthn passkeys API."

https://community.bitwarden.com/t/macos-safari-extension-autofill-issue/71582/24

Also says, "We have a fix going out with the next extension release". Which links to: https://github.com/bitwarden/clients/pull/10830

Found this interesting also. "Safari: Passkeys don't work anymore since 2024.08".  https://github.com/bitwarden/clients/issues/10714

I can't quite tell the timing of "next extension release" I don't know if it was introduced in 2024.9.0 or if it's coming later. Maybe that's why my Safari 2024.8.1 doesn't work but my Chrome 2024.9.0 does.

I've decided to be patient and see what happens with the release of the next browser extension for Safari.
